NYCFC Sign USL MVP Sean Okoli

Okoli signing

New York City FC have completed the signing of Sean Okoli from FC Cincinnati.


Okoli enjoyed a remarkable 2016 in Ohio where he was named United Soccer League MVP, made the All-League Team and won the Golden Boot for his 16 goals in 29 games.


The 23-year old striker, who has been called up to the USMNT squads at u18 and u20 level, becomes NYCFC’s first acquisition of the winter transfer window.


Okoli told NYCFC.com: “The beautiful game can take you to some great places and I feel so blessed to be here. I know the team plays attacking football and I love that, so I’m looking forward to being a part of it.


“It means a lot to play under Patrick Vieira – he’s been everywhere I want to be as a player and I know he has a lot of offer, so I’m excited to get working with him as I just want to continue to grow.


“I know David Villa is a very special player who has scored big goals for big clubs so I just want to help continue this club’s success and score goals with him and with the rest of the team.


“It's a big club and we want to win here so it’s not going to be easy to just come here and continue to grow – I know I need to put the work in.


“I like to work really hard on the field and to score goals and hopefully I can do that in an entertaining way here in New York.”

NYCFC Head Coach Vieira is delighted to have added Okoli to the NYCFC roster.


Vieira said: “I’m really happy to welcome Sean to this club as he is a talented striker who we believe has an exciting future in the game.


“Having had the opportunity to speak to him, he also is the kind of person we want at this club and I’m sure he is going to work hard to build on the excellent 2016 he enjoyed at Cincinnati.


“To win the Golden Boot and to be named as MVP in USL at his age are great achievements and so I’m looking forward to working with him in pre-season and throughout next year.”


Sporting Director Claudio Reyna added: “Sean has enjoyed an excellent year in USL with FC Cincinnati and we’re pleased he’s agreed to join NYCFC for the next chapter of his developing career.


“He’s someone who has been on our radar and he will give us options in the attacking third going into next season.


“It’s important for us to identify and recruit young American talent and we believe Sean is certainly a player with a promising future in the game.”

Born in Federal Way, Washington, Okoli was part of the Seattle Sounders youth setup earlier on in his youth career before he played college soccer at Wake Forest University between 2011 and 2013.


The tall, pacey 23-year old made his professional debut for Sounders, where he was on a Homegrown Player contract, on March 8, 2014 and went on to make four appearances in all competitions.


In 2015, Revolution took Sean to New England in the MLS SuperDraft and he made five appearances in his year there, before he joined USL side FC Cincinnati on February 24, 2016.


His 16 goals helped to fire his team to a third place finish in USL last year, earning him the league’s MVP award.
